So this challenge I got to use an incredible image called Star Keeper.
Isn’t she absolutely gorgeous? I have been wanting to do something with her for a long time, so I was so excited that this challenge came up. You can find her and all the other fabulous images at Digistamps4Joy here. I decided to do a tent card and hang her from the center of it. You can find the tutorial for the tent card here. I paperpieced her dress with a white dp with purple glitter in it. Unfortunately, no matter how many pictures I took, I couldn't get the purple glitter to show up lol. I added gold stick ons in the 3 corners and I added a swarovski crystal in the corner of each of the stick on's. And I added stickles to my flowers.
I stamped stars with versa mark on the black background paper and embossed them with gold embossing powder. My dp had purple flowers on it so I took a gold metallic felt pen and colored them all gold.
